Game Overview
Snow-covered fields, soot-stained villages, and towering dieselpunk war machines define this alternate 1920s Europe, where the Great War never truly ends. Scythe: Digital Edition transforms the acclaimed strategy board game into a tense contest of territorial expansion, economic growth, and carefully restrained warfare. Each player leads one of five rival factions toward the mysterious Factory, balancing the needs of workers and civilians against the threat of enemy mechs. Its mood is more calculating than explosive: every move has consequences, and winning usually comes from building a prosperous nation rather than simply crushing opponents.
Turns revolve around an elegant action board that links production, movement, recruiting, construction, trading, and upgrades, forcing players to make meaningful compromises. You spread workers across the map to claim resources, use them to improve your economy or deploy hulking mechs, and pursue objectives that earn stars toward the endgame. Combat is limited but dangerous, relying on hidden power commitments and combat cards, so fights become expensive gambles rather than constant skirmishes. Matches support solo play against AI as well as online and local multiplayer, while the digital format handles setup, scoring, and rules enforcement that can slow down the physical board game.
What separates Scythe from a standard 4X strategy game is its refusal to reward aggression alone. Asymmetric faction abilities, randomized player mats, encounter choices, and shifting board positions ensure that no two sessions unfold exactly alike, while the gorgeous art preserves the uneasy blend of pastoral Europe and industrial fantasy. Players who enjoy the long-term planning of Civilization, the area control of Risk, or modern tabletop engine builders find plenty to master here, though newcomers should expect a few learning matches before its interlocking systems click.
